I'm running a webpage-application where, in a aspx-page,a udl is called in
vbscript
in an xsl-stylesheet to access a database. When I want to execute this, I
receive
following error
ADODB.Connection Safety settings on this computer prohibit accessing a data
source on
another domain.
There is nothing wrong with the udl cause "test connection" succeeded.
Also the vbscript-code I use to call the udl works.
I've tried to use Windows Authentication and SQL Server Authentication for
the connection
and it doesn't work.
I've also put <identity impersonate="true"> in my web.config to make sure
that I was running
the application and not the ASP.NET client
Could anyone please help me?
